Abstract

Evaluate the performance of database systems are more difficult with the existence of different database management systems such as MS SQL Server, Oracle, My SQL and so on, which serves different requirements. As DBMSes are limited in speed with respect to time, they need to be highly efficient and effective through their performances that demand by the market. A DBMS provides different facilities for controlling data access, data summarizing, enforcing data integrity, managing concurrency control, transaction system, recovering the database after failures and restoring it from backup files, as well as maintaining database security. It is a set of software programs that controls the system organization, storage, management, and retrieval of data in a database. That is why they need to be efficient in storage and speed. This is the same reason why DBMSes need to be evaluated based on their performances. Different DBMSs performs differently in different environment. This paper, evaluate the performance of Three different database management systems(MySql, Sqlite, PostgreSQL). Based on that, comparison of different DBMSs in the same environment is possible. This performance evaluation is done based on responce time and memory capacity.
